Output 931678d627c7a35660f72c1f8f7e983dc978f8e82c93a321acf9614e05418392:1

value
99590345860
script pubkey
OP_0 OP_PUSHBYTES_20 c52a123fba8e9917c65b172446b4f8de6c44d351
address
ltc1qc54py0a636v303jmzujydd8cmekyf5636ukgj9
transaction
931678d627c7a35660f72c1f8f7e983dc978f8e82c93a321acf9614e05418392
spent
true